Provide food for moths

-

Moths might be butterflie­s’ less glamourous cousins but they’re no less important as pollinator­s. Grow night-scented plants such as honeysuckl­e, stocks and evening primrose to provide a food source for them. If you want to see which moths visit your garden, make a homemade moth trap using rope. Soak it in sugary red wine solution to lure them in and check on the trap throughout the evening.
